Biomechanical, postural and ergonomic aspects during real patient-assisting tasks performed by nurses using an electric versus a hydraulic hospital bed were observed. While there were no differences in the flexed postures the nurses adopted, longer performance times were recorded when electric beds were used. SEVERALLS Hospital has 1,825 beds, and fairly recently was divided into a geriatric unit, and five units consisting of two wards and two villas each, with a total of some 750 beds. In spite of repeated advertisements for trained psychiatric social workers over several years, no applications had been received. BACKGROUND National Health Systems managers have been subject in recent years to considerable pressure to increase concentration and allow mergers. This pressure has been justified by a belief that larger hospitals lead to lower average costs and better clinical outcomes through the exploitation of economies of scale.
